The thromboplastic action of cephalin.
Publication Details
Amer. J. Physiol., 41, 250-57. 1916 CE.
McLean extracted from dog liver a substance which retarded blood coagulation in vitro and which, after further work by Howell and Holt (No.905), was named heparin.
